NGC 3247 - Whiring Devish Nebula

NGC 3247, commonly known as the Whirling Dervish Nebula, is an emission nebula located approximately 3,400 light-years away in the constellation Hydra. The nebula’s distinctive spiral shape, resembling the whirling motion of a dervish dancer, is a result of the dynamic interactions between the stellar winds and the surrounding gas.
